Odd Meter, a venture led by Indika Dev, has successfully secured $5 million in funding for its upcoming project

Game developer Odd Meter has raised $5 million through a funding round predominantly supported by Gem Capital and Autotelic Ventures. This financial injection aims to assist the company in expanding its operations while maintaining its creative freedom during its next project.

Dmitry Svetlow, CEO of Odd Meter, expressed gratitude for the investment, stating, "This round provides us the capability to expand our team and remain dedicated to our upcoming game development." He further remarked on the backing from Gem Capital and Autotelic Ventures, acknowledging their belief in the studio's vision. The new project seeks to elevate narrative delivery and artistic aspiration, building on previous learnings from Indika.

Odd Meter was established in Russia in 2017 but relocated the majority of its staff to Almaty, Kazakhstan, amid the conflict in Ukraine during Indika's creation.

Released in 2024, Indika earned accolades as the Game of the Year and Best Narrative at the 2025 Games for Change Awards. Additionally, it garnered nominations at prestigious events such as The Game Awards, BAFTA Game Awards, Golden Joystick Awards, and DICE Awards.

Gem Capital's managing director, Roman Gurskiy, praised Odd Meter for achieving notable acclaim with its uniquely crafted narrative-driven games. He highlighted Indika's impact on audiences and industry professionals alike and expressed optimism about the studio's future potential.

Furthermore, Vladislav Korotkov, CEO of Autotelic Ventures, commented on Odd Meter's capability to execute grand concepts at a high standard. He is confident the studio can produce another globally significant title.
